
WME has signed Oscar-winning veteran designer and artist H.R. Giger, Footloose remake star Kenny Wormald, and Landon Liboiron, who’ll star in the Steven Spielberg-produced Fox series Terra Nova.
Giger is the Swiss surrealist artist responsible for the groundbreaking visuals on the Ridley Scott-directed Alien, for which he won the Oscar for Best Achievement in Visual Effects. Giger, who has his own museum filled with his work in Switzerland, will be repped by WME for film, TV and vidgame design work along with Section 9 Entertainment. He has been very selective in the projects he’s done. Les Barany remains the agent for his art work.

Wormald was chosen by Paramount and director Craig Brewer for the Footloose lead after a long search. A trained dancer who was previously seen in the pic Center Stage: Turn It Up, he stars opposite Julianne Hough in the remake. Wormald’s also repped by Caliber Media. Liboiron landed a lead in Terra Nova, a high concept adventure that follows a family that goes back in time in an effort to repopulate Earth. He also stars in the indie Ansiedad, and is managed by Magnolia Entertainment.
